问题解决: Pandas: KeyError: […] not in index

用numpy和pandas等包进行数据清洗后,接下来就要把dataframe中相应的列分别作为特征或标签喂入给神经网络或者SVM等模型进行模型训练,这个过程中很有可能会遇到如题所示的错误,例如:

X=data[features]
Y=data['6A']

报错如下:
在这里插入图片描述
进行如下修改:

X=data.iloc[:,1:21]
X=X.values
y=data['8A']
y=y.values

便可解决问题!!!


版权声明:本文为sunmingyang1987原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。